Transaction 0825e4334bd66c24c5171632040fd4c478abeebbbec62e901b0f29d13cdec32a
1 Input
2 Outputs
- 0825e4334bd66c24c5171632040fd4c478abeebbbec62e901b0f29d13cdec32a:0
- 0825e4334bd66c24c5171632040fd4c478abeebbbec62e901b0f29d13cdec32a:1
value 1440000
address 3B4mXBhHsy51Q73usoPcK2MZJZ8jyVCKnx
value 1453072
address 112BG3FNcyiEJunDjVZdkNEyeqFN9wQitJ